The key to purchasing an excellent treadmill is to find one that is designed for your height. Tall runners typically have issues with treadmills best that are not made to accommodate their long strides. They may end getting injured or compromising their speed. Treadmills specifically designed for taller people however generally have decks that are larger than the average treadmill. This allows tall runners to maintain a safe pace while running comfortably.
treadmills for sale near me with varying incline percentages are also an advantage. By incorporating the 5% or 10 percent incline into your workout can make your workout more challenging while also increasing your overall fitness level. This feature is especially useful for runners who want to challenge their endurance and stamina.
Another crucial factor to consider when looking for a treadmill is the motor power. The industry standard for a treadmill's motor is 2.5 CHP. Anything less than this is likely to have issues keeping running for prolonged periods of time.
The best treadmills are built with quiet operation in mind which means you can exercise at a comfortable pace while watching the TV or listen to your favorite music. This prevents the distractions of the television and other sounds from distracting you from your workout, making it easier to concentrate on your exercise routine.

Another important factor to consider when selecting the size of a treadmill is its and weight. If you are planning to use it with other people, check the maximum weight capacity for users to ensure that everyone can comfortably fit on it. The weight of a treadmill may affect its durability and how it is easy to move.
If you have limited space, look for an exercise machine that is small and folds up when not in use. This makes it easier to store the treadmill in a small room or basement. It is also recommended to not plug the treadmill into an electrical circuit with other appliances that are connected to prevent an overload in power and a shutdown. Also, you should clean your treadmill regularly to keep it looking great and working well.
